Country: Australia

Origin: Australia 

Denomination: 1 Shilling

Value: 1 Shilling (1/20)

Type: Standard circulation coin

Year: 1938 - 1944 

Composition: Silver

Composition details: .925

Diameter: 23.5 mm.

Weight: 5.65 g.

Shape: Round

Obverse: King George VI

Obverse lettering: GEORGIVS VI D:G:BR:OMN:REX F:D:IND:IMP. HP

Obverse translation: George VI by the Grace of God, King of all the British territories, Defender of the Faith, Emperor of India

Reverse: Merino ram

Reverse lettering: AUSTRALIA KG *SHILLING·1940*

Edge: Reeded
